Lightroom is an image editing software application from Adobe, aimed primarily at professional photographers and serious enthusiasts. The software provides comprehensive tools for managing, processing and editing digital images, with an emphasis on efficient workflow and time-saving.

Here are some of the main features and uses of Lightroom:

• Photo library: Lightroom lets users easily import, organize and manage large collections of images using tagging, rating and indexing tools. • Non-destructive editing: the software enables non-destructive editing of images, so changes can be made without harming the original file. • RAW development: Lightroom provides advanced tools for processing RAW files from the camera, with maximum control over aspects such as exposure, white balance, noise and more. • Local editing tools: local adjustments can be applied to specific areas in the image using brushes, filters and masking. • Processing profiles and filters: Lightroom includes pre-made processing profiles and filters for quickly creating a unique, consistent look for images. • Color management: the software provides tools for accurate color management, including support for color profiles and color corrections. • Export and sharing: Lightroom lets users easily export images in a variety of formats and share them on social networks, websites and other platforms.
